Body of missing Cheboygan man found in river, police say

UPDATE 3/19/24 6:20 p.m.

CHEBOYGAN — Cheboygan Police say David Demara was found deceased in the Cheboygan River on Tuesday.

They say DNR and police officers were searching the river around 4:15 p.m. when they discovered the body. The family has been notified, and the investigation into cause of death is ongoing.

3/18/24 5:00 p.m.

CHEBOYGAN — The Cheboygan Police Department is seeking the public’s help in located a missing vulnerable adult male.

David John Demara was last seen Friday morning, March 15, at 12:35 a.m. walking away from the Next Door Food Store on 309 E. State St. in Cheboygan. Police say David lives close to the store.

They say David does not have a phone or access to a vehicle.

He is a white male, 51, approximately 6′2″ tall and weighs between 160-190 lbs. He has a shaved head with short grey hair. David was last seen wearing a green short-sleeve shirt, blue jeans, brown boots and a pair of black-framed glasses.

Several groups have been out looking for Demara with dogs, boats and drones. Police are asking people in the Cheboygan area to check any unlocked sheds or trailers on their property in case David is inside.
